Anxiety, panic, and fear can feel overwhelming, interfering with daily life, relationships, and overall well-being. At Stress & Anxiety Services, we specialize in treating these challenges using proven, evidence-based therapies tailored to each individual’s needs. Our approach includes: -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T): Helps individuals identify and change unhelpful thought patterns that contribute to excessive worry and fear. - Exposure Therapy: Gradual, controlled exposure to feared situations to reduce avoidance and build confidence. - Panic-Focused Treatment: Teaches skills to manage and reduce the intensity of panic attacks, including breathing techniques and cognitive restructuring. - Mindfulness and Relaxation Techniques: Helps regulate the body’s stress response and improve emotional resilience. Anxiety therapists in Erie, PA Statistics

Anxiety therapists in Erie, PA average 17 years of experience and charge around $206 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The top treatment approaches are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T) (79%), Acceptance & Commitment Therapy (ACT) (39%), and Psychodynamic Therapy (31%).
